  • Abstract
    In an effort to effectively annotate and document a FORTRAN 90 module that extends the language´s mathematical capabilities to the performance of quaternion operations, the literate-programming paradigm is adopted. The basic principles of this paradigm are discussed through a short introduction to the features of a specific literate-programming system known as FWEB. This system is then employed for the efficient presentation of the FORTRAN 90 quaternion arithmetic module
